Select the lens that you want to shoot with.
Use a specified lens (Micro Four Thirds mount). To use the “Four Thirds System Lens”, an
adapter (sold separately) is required. An adapter to allow use of an OM system lens is also
available (sold separately).

M.ZUIKO DIGITAL interchangeable lenses

This is an interchangeable lens specifically for use with the “Micro Four Thirds system” which
is a smaller, thinner version of the “Four Thirds system”.

Micro Four Thirds system lenses and Micro Four Thirds system cameras have
the mark shown to the right .

Focal length and depth of field of Micro Four Thirds system lenses

When compared to 35-mm cameras, Micro Four Thirds system cameras achieve different
effects at the same focal length and aperture.

Focal length
At the same focal length of a 35-mm camera, a Four Thirds system camera can achieve a
focal length equivalent to twice that of a 35-mm camera. This enables the design of compact
telephoto lenses. For instance, a Micro Four Thirds system lens 14-42 mm is equivalent to a
28-84 mm lens for a 35-mm camera.
• When the image angle of a Micro Four Thirds system lens is converted to that of a 35-mm

camera, the perspective is the same as that of a 35-mm camera.

Depth of Field
A Micro Four Thirds system camera can achieve a depth of field equivalent to two times
deeper than that of a 35-mm camera. A Micro Four Thirds system lens with f2.8 brightness,
for example, is equivalent to f5.6 when converted to the aperture of a 35-mm camera.
• You can achieve the same amount of background blur as if you were using a 35-mm

camera.

Notes

• When you attach or remove the body cap and lens from the camera, keep the lens mount on

the camera pointed downward. This helps prevent dust and other foreign matter from getting
inside the camera.

• Do not remove the body cap or attach the lens in dusty places.
• Do not point the lens attached to the camera toward the sun. This may cause the camera to

malfunction or even ignite due to the magnifying effect of sunlight focusing through the lens.

• Be careful not to lose the body cap and rear cap.
• Attach the body cap to the camera to prevent dust from getting inside when no lens is

attached.
